COLLEGE STATION, Texas -- South Carolina State coach Murray Garvin had a lone question after Texas A&Ms Tyler Davis scored 22 points on 8-of-9 shooting in the Aggies 83-76 victory over the Bulldogs on Saturday night.Can No. 34 transfer to us? Garvin kidded afterward. Hes a load in the paint. He posts so deep, its hard to send a double team on him.A&M (7-2) led by at least eight points throughout the final half until a last-second 3-pointer by SCSUs Greg Mortimer. Eric Eaves scored 23 points and Edward Stephens added 18 for the undersized Bulldogs (2-7).The Aggies doubled up SCSU 48-24 on points in the paint, but none of that mattered to Davis, who said he was irate at A&M only winning by seven against a Mid-Eastern Athletic Conference opponent.You give up 45 points in the second half against a team you just killed in the first half, Davis said. Your focus and effort has to stay the same. You cant just turn the switch on and off.Admon Gilder contributed 16 points for A&M and teammates D.J. Hogg and Robert Williams added 15 each. The Aggies reserves outscored SCSUs reserves 18-7.We played too immature, we played like the game was over, especially in the second half, A&M coach Billy Kennedy said.He added that he tried sticking with a bigger lineup as practice for future SEC games, but the Aggies had trouble with SCSU repeatedly breaking their 1-3-1 zone defense.I thought we were mature enough to do it, and we werent, Kennedy said. This team is not ready to do things that it hasnt worked on a lot.The Bulldogs stayed within striking distance by shooting 52.2 percent from the 3-point line (12 of 23), compared to 20 percent for the Aggies (4 of 20). Stephens made 6-of-11 3-pointers for the Bulldogs.I told our guys in the locker room that there are no moral victories, Garvin said. Were not going to eat cake and ice cream or anything like that. But I was proud of our fight.BIG PICTUREA&M wrapped up the cushiest portion of its schedule, with double-digit victories against Texas A&M-Corpus Christi and Denver and a closer call against SCSU (7-point win) with no significant injuries, the most they can ask for in playing this type of home schedule in early December.SCSU has won just two of its nine games, but the Bulldogs can take heart that theyre almost through the woods of a rugged nonconference trail. Playing in the Mid-Eastern Athletic Conference shouldnt be anything like playing the likes of Wichita State, South Carolina, Syracuse, Miami, A&M and next week Clemson in November and December.TURNING POINTThe Bulldogs had whittled a 21-point second-half deficit to single digits with a little more than seven minutes remaining when A&M guard Admon Gilder collected a steal and a layup to push A&Ms lead back to double digits at 72-61.
